Bulls reportedly agree to 1-year, $5 million deal with Garrett Temple

The Bulls were very quiet as free agency opened, but they got into the fray by agreeing to a one-year, $5 million deal with veteran wing Garrett Temple, according to ESPN’s Adrian Wojnarowski.

Temple became a free agent when the Nets declined his $5 million player option, and now he’s getting that exact same amount in Chicago. As of right now, we have to assume this is part of the Bulls’ $9.3 mid-level exception, but that could change depending on other moves.

The 34-year-old is the definition of a journeyman.
